2.1 Fapte interesante
  • Fier nu este întotdeauna magnetic în natură, allotrope sale sunt feromagnetic, iar allotrope B este nemagnetic.
  • Sângele este format din fier molecule de hemoglobină pentru transferul de oxigen în organism.
  • de metal radiu este cea mai grea de metal din coloana alcalina a metalelor de pământuri.
  • Radiu metal este extrem de radioactiv si nu are nici izotopi stabili.

2.1 Utilizări și beneficii
  • Fier de oțel din aliaj metalic este utilizat în aplicarea ingineriei civile și de fabricație.
  • Aliaje de fier cu nichel, vanadiu, crom, wolfram și mangan au proprietăți foarte utile.
  • Este un metal puternic radioactive; și uneori radiu-223 este utilizat pentru tratarea cancerului de prostată.
  • Este folosit în vopsele luminoase.
